Adiantum x mairisii
Hardy Maidenhair Fern
Adiantum x mairisii, known as Mairis's maidenhair fern, is a stunning hybrid fern that displays delicate, fan-shaped leaves with a vibrant green hue. This graceful plant thrives in shaded, humid environments, making it an excellent choice for indoor gardens or shaded outdoor areas. With its elegant appearance, Adiantum x mairisii adds a touch of sophistication to any landscape or home décor. Growing & Maintenance Tips for Adiantum x mairisii
To care for Adiantum x mairisii, ensure it receives bright, indirect light and maintain a consistently moist soil without waterlogging. Regular misting will help to keep the humidity levels high, which is essential for this delicate fern's health.
